`Madagascar Live' Coming to SeaWorld

The show, "Madagascar Live! Operation: Vacation,'' will debut June 15 and will follow the antics of Alex the Lion, Gloria the Hippo, King Julien, Mort and the Penguins set to original and classic rock and pop music performed by a live band, according to a statement released this morning by SeaWorld Parks & Entertainment.

San Diego will be one of only two SeaWorld parks in the United States to host the show. The other will be Busch Gardens in Tampa, Fla.

"Our parks both entertain and inspire guests to care about animals,'' said Scott Helmstedter, chief creative officer of SeaWorld Parks & Entertainment. "Likewise, the Madagascar movies also inspire animal lovers, but in a different way with their inimitable charm and humor. We welcome these characters to our family with open arms.''
